The magnetic field at the centre of a circular coil of radius R carrying current I is 64 times the magnetic field at a distance x on its axis from the centre of the coil. Then, the value of x is
Options
- AR 4 15
- BR 3
- CR 4
- DR 15
Correct answer
D. R 15
Step-by-step solution
Given, B_ centre =64 B_ axis ₀ I 2 R =64 ₀ I R^2 2 (R^2+x^2 )^ 3 2 (R^2+x^2 )^ 3 2 =64 R^3=(4 R)^3 (R^2+x^2 )^ 1 2 =4 R R^2+x^2=16 R^2 15 R^2=x^2 x= 15 R=R 15
